Iindawo ezintathu zehlabathi ezinomthamo webhetri

Indawo yokugcina amandla eebhetri inokwahlulwa ibe ngamandla asebenzisekayo, iindawo ezingenanto ezinokuzaliswa kwakhona, kunye neendawo ezingasetyenziswayo ngenxa yokusetyenziswa kunye nokuguga - umxholo welitye. Iibhetri ezintsha kufuneka zibe nomthamo we-100%, kodwa eneneni, umthamo weepakethe zebhetri ezininzi ezisetyenziswayo ungaphantsi kwalo mgangatho.

Ulwalamano phakathi kokutshaja kunye nokubola komthamo

Njengoko umlinganiselo weendawo ezingasetyenziswayo (umxholo welitye) kwibhetri usanda, inani leendawo ekufuneka zizaliswe liyancipha, kwaye ixesha lokutshaja liya kufutshane ngokufanayo. Le nto ibonakala ngakumbi kwiibhetri ezisekelwe kwi-nickel nakwezinye iibhetri ze-lead-acid, kodwa kungekhona kwiibhetri ze-lithium-ion. Iibhetri ze-lithium-ion ezigugayo zinamandla okunciphisa ukudluliselwa kwetshaja, zithintela ukuhamba kwee-electron ngokukhululekileyo, kwaye zinokwandisa ixesha lokutshaja.

Umthetho wokutshintsha umjikelo wokukhupha itshaja kunye nomthamo

Kwiimeko ezininzi, amandla ebhetri ayancipha ngokuthe ngqo, ikakhulu ngenxa yenani lemijikelo yokutshaja kunye nokukhupha kunye nexesha lokusetyenziswa. Uxinzelelo olubangelwa kukukhupha okunzulu kwiibhetri ludlula kakhulu olo lubangelwa kukukhupha okungaphelelanga. Ke ngoko, ekusetyenzisweni kwemihla ngemihla, kuyacetyiswa ukuba ungakhuphi ibhetri ngokupheleleyo kwaye wonyuse imvamisa yokutshaja ukuze wandise ubomi bayo. Nangona kunjalo, ukuze iibhetri ezisekelwe kwi-nickel zilawule "isiphumo sememori" kwaye ukuze iibhetri ezikrelekrele zigqibezele ukulinganisa, kuyacetyiswa ukuba zenze ukukhupha okugcwele rhoqo. Iibhetri ezisekelwe kwi-lithium kunye ne-nickel zihlala zifikelela kwimijikelo yokutshaja epheleleyo kunye nokukhupha ngaphambi kokuba amandla azo ehle aye kwi-80%.

Umngcipheko wokungasebenzi kakuhle kwezixhobo okubangelwa kukuguga kwebhetri

Iinkcukacha kunye neeparameter zezixhobo zihlala zisekelwe kwiibhetri ezintsha, kodwa le meko ayinakugcinwa ixesha elide. Njengoko isetyenziswa, amandla ebhetri ayancipha kancinci kancinci, kwaye ukuba ayilawulwa, ixesha lokusebenza elifutshane linokubangela ukungaphumeleli okunxulumene nebhetri. Xa amandla ebhetri ehla aye kwi-80%, kudla ngokuqwalaselwa ukutshintshwa. Nangona kunjalo, umda othile wokutshintshwa unokwahluka ngokuxhomekeke kwimeko yesicelo, izinto ezikhethwa ngumsebenzisi, kunye nemigaqo-nkqubo yenkampani. Kwiibhetri zezithuthi ezisetyenziswayo, kucetyiswa ukuba kwenziwe uvavanyo lomthamo rhoqo kwiinyanga ezintathu ukuze kuqinisekiswe ngokukhawuleza ukuba ziyafuneka zitshintshwe.
